Setting
The retreat unfolds in a unique villa set in Kato Viannos, Iraklion, Greece. Surrounded by ample land, the venue offers a serene escape where you can stroll along the sea, find shade for a quiet moment, or lounge by the pool or ocean. The expansive property provides both private nooks for solitude and communal areas for connection, all against the backdrop of the Cretan landscape.
The practice
This retreat incorporates tantric-inspired practices, which often involve working with energy, breath, and movement to cultivate presence, pleasure, and self-awareness. Nervous system regulation techniques are also central, helping participants to calm and rebalance their internal states. Breathwork sessions further support emotional release and deep relaxation, guiding women towards greater personal power and alignment.

Iraklion experiences a Mediterranean climate, with annual average temperatures around 19.9°C. Summers (June, July, August) are the warmest and driest months, ideal for enjoying the sea and outdoor activities. Winters (December, January, February) are cooler and wetter.
